Operation of 55 Experiential Programs Including Police Science Major Talk Concerts

The Office of Educational Innovation at Gyeongnam National University will operate the ‘2023 Academic Year Gyeongnam National University X-Festa’ across the campus from the 14th to the 15th.

The ‘Gyeongnam National University X-Festa’ is an educational festival designed to provide freshmen with experiences of various educational contents at Gyeongnam National University through department-specific experiential booths and programs, and to enhance current students' understanding of their majors.


Earlier, in May, Gyeongnam National University held the ‘2023 Academic Year Gyeongnam National University Disco-Festa’ to increase understanding of departments and majors, offering diverse educational value through experiential programs and booths, thereby promoting genuine student success.



As part of the University Innovation Support Project, this event features a total of 55 unique special lectures, department (major) introductions, and experiential programs prepared by departments and administrative offices, including the Department of Information and Communication AI Engineering’s ‘Drone Basketball Tournament’ and the Department of Police Science’s ‘Police Major Talk Concert with Gyeongnam Police Agency.’ The event is actively taking place throughout the campus, including the main gate, 10th Square, Wolyeongji, Hanmagwan Square, and the main stadium.
